Benefits of Implementing HubSpot CRM
Streamlined Lead Management
Managing leads efficiently is crucial for business growth. HubSpot CRM allows you to track every interaction, segment contacts, and prioritize high-value leads. By automating follow-ups and reminders, teams can ensure no opportunity is lost. Lead scoring features further help in focusing efforts on prospects most likely to convert.
Marketing Automation Made Easy
HubSpot provides tools for automating repetitive marketing tasks. Email campaigns, social media scheduling, and landing page management can all be handled within one platform. Automation reduces errors, saves time, and ensures consistent messaging across all channels, enhancing customer engagement.
Aligning Sales and Marketing Teams
One of the common challenges businesses face is misalignment between sales and marketing. HubSpot bridges this gap by offering shared dashboards, integrated workflows, and clear reporting tools. When teams work with the same data, they can coordinate efforts, improve lead nurturing, and close deals faster.
Enhanced Customer Insights
HubSpot also gives businesses a deeper understanding of customer behavior. Analytics on website visits, email opens, and social engagement help teams tailor their approach. Personalized communication increases conversion rates and strengthens long-term relationships with clients.
Integrating HubSpot into Your Business
Implementing HubSpot successfully requires careful planning. Start by identifying key processes that need improvement, such as lead tracking, campaign reporting, or workflow automation. Training your team to use HubSpot tools effectively ensures the platform becomes a powerful asset rather than an unused system. A well-structured HubSpot implementation strategy sets the foundation for measurable growth and better operational efficiency.
Tips for Successful Implementation
- Define clear objectives for CRM and marketing automation.
- Segment contacts for personalized campaigns.
- Regularly review analytics to refine strategies.
- Encourage team adoption through training and support.
By following these steps, businesses can fully leverage HubSpot to optimize marketing and sales processes.
Measuring Growth and Success
After implementing HubSpot, monitoring the right metrics is essential. Track lead conversion rates, sales pipeline velocity, and marketing campaign performance. HubSpot’s reporting tools make it easy to visualize data and identify trends. Continuous improvement ensures that your business remains competitive and adapts to changing customer needs.
